Rusty Brick’s latest ‘Search Engine Roundtable’ Blog post is titled “Google Site Command Becoming More Accurate?”.

Brick says, “A WebmasterWorld thread has some credible sources claiming the site:www.domain.com, site command, at Google is becoming more accurate. In the past, conducting a site command on a domain may have returned a lot more pages than what is currently accessible on the main site”. Read the complete Post…
